Business roof inspection services involve a thorough assessment of a commercial or industrial property's roof to identify potential issues before they develop into costly repairs. Skilled service providers typically examine the roof's surface, flashing, drainage systems, and structural components to detect signs of damage, wear, or deterioration. These inspections help property owners understand the current condition of their roof, providing valuable insights that can prevent unexpected failures and extend the lifespan of the roofing system. Regular inspections are especially important for maintaining the integrity of large or complex roof structures common in warehouses, office buildings, retail centers, and manufacturing facilities.
Many problems can be uncovered during a professional roof inspection, including leaks, damaged or missing shingles or tiles, compromised flashing, and areas of ponding or poor drainage. Inspections can also reveal early signs of material aging, mold, or structural weaknesses that might not be immediately visible from the ground. Addressing these issues promptly helps prevent water intrusion, structural damage, and mold growth, which can lead to expensive repairs or replacements down the line. The overview below groups typical Business Roof Inspection proj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Stockton, CA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Most routine roof inspections in Stockton typically cost between $250 and $600. These projects often involve minor repairs or assessments and fall within the middle of the price range. Fewer inspections require extensive work, which can push costs higher.
Medium-Size Projects - For more detailed inspections or moderate repairs, local contractors usually charge between $600 and $1,200. Many projects land in this range, especially when additional minor repairs are identified during the inspection.
Large or Complex Inspections - Larger, more complex roof assessments or repairs in Stockton can range from $1,200 to $3,000. These tend to involve extensive evaluation or significant repair work, which is less common but necessary for older or heavily damaged roofs.
Full Roof Replacement - Complete roof replacements are the most extensive and generally cost $5,000 or more, depending on the size and materials. While less frequent, these projects represent the upper end of typical costs for local service providers handling major overhauls.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is included in a business roof inspection? A business roof inspection typically involves assessing the roof’s overall condition, checking for damage or wear, inspecting flashing and seals, and identifying potential issues that could lead to leaks or structural problems.
How often should a business roof be inspected? It is recommended to have a professional inspection at least once a year and after severe weather events to ensure the roof remains in good condition.
What signs indicate that a business roof needs an inspection? Visible signs like water stains, sagging, cracked or missing shingles, or increased debris buildup can indicate the need for a professional roof inspection.
Can a roof inspection help prevent costly repairs? Yes, regular inspections can identify minor issues early, preventing them from developing into more extensive and costly repairs later on.
